Most-quoted passages

The sentences later courts lift from this opinion, ranked by how many decisions quote each — the parts of the opinion doing the work. These counts are smaller than the citation total above because most of the 6 citing decisions cite the case generally; a passage count includes only decisions quoting that exact language verbatim.

  1. “If a party proposes to offer evidence under this rule, the following procedure must be followed: (1) A written motion must be filed at least ten days before trial describing the evidence. For good cause, a party may file such motion less than ten days before trial. (2) The court shall conduct a hearing and issue an order stating what evidence may be introduced and the nature of the questions to be permitted.”
    1 later decision quote this exact passage
  2. “the validity of precelud-ing particular exculpatory evidence should be determined on a case-by-case basis to assure that no violation of the right to cross-examination has occurred.”
    1 later decision quote this exact passage · from the concurrence
